This time it\u2019s the turn of <strong>Blackpool Balloon 708<\/strong> which departed Rigby Road Depot in its home town to make the trip to the Trolleybus Museum at Sandtoft where it is set to become a play tram as the museum continues to increase their family offering.<\/p>\n<p><!--more--><\/p>\n<p><strong>708<\/strong> is owned by the Manchester Transport Museum Society and has been in store at Rigby Road since 21<sup>st<\/sup> September 2016. It had never been the intention for it to be restored to use in Blackpool with it having been moved there for undercover storage after it left the North East Land, Sea and Air Museum in Sunderland. It had been in the northeast on loan and there had, at one time, been plans for it to be restored to open top condition although these never came to fruition.<\/p>\n<p>Built in September 1934, the tram was initially an Open Topper but was rebuilt into fully enclosed condition during World War II. It remained part of the operating fleet in Blackpool until 2004 when it ran its last passenger journeys, although it remained operational as it was regularly fitted with a snowplough each winter. Indeed it ran one last time in 2008 for this purpose. Upon the breakup of the Blackpool fleet it was initially acquired for preservation by what was then the Lancastrian Transport Trust (now the Fylde Transport Trust of course) but was swapped for <strong>704<\/strong> later on so that the MTMS became proud owners of two Balloon Cars.<\/p>\n<p>The Trolleybus Museum at Sandtoft has been known for a while to be looking for a tram to be able to perform a role as a play tram at the museum. Initially it looked as if <strong>710<\/strong> would be heading in that direction (that went so far that it was even announced as happening) but things changed and that ended up returning to Tramtown instead. Since then plans have continued to secure a tram for this role and now the MTMS\u2019 <strong>708<\/strong> will be that tram.<\/p>\n<p><strong>708<\/strong> was collected by Reid Freight on Tuesday 28<sup>th<\/sup> November with the loading of the Balloon Car taking place back in the traditional spot on Blundell Street alongside the Fitting Shop wall. Still carrying a faded coat of green and cream in the 1970s style the tram will undergo some cosmetic work before being converted for its new use, with its place at Sandtoft already ready for it.<\/p>\n<ul>\n<li>Video footage of <strong>708<\/strong> being loaded is available on the Podbaba Transport YouTube channel at <a href=\"https:\/\/youtu.be\/89FStMy18Ys?si=gaPuhAwEU8IqetfF\">https:\/\/youtu.be\/89FStMy18Ys?si=gaPuhAwEU8IqetfF<\/a><\/li>\n<\/ul>\n<div id=\"attachment_51805\" style=\"width: 560px\" class=\"wp-caption aligncenter\"><a href=\"http:\/\/www.britishtramsonline.co.uk\/news\/?attachment_id=51805\" rel=\"attachment wp-att-51805\"><img aria-describedby=\"caption-attachment-51805\" loading=\"lazy\" class=\"size-medium wp-image-51805\" src=\"http:\/\/www.britishtramsonline.co.uk\/news\/wp-content\/uploads\/2023\/11\/1.708-mm-550x413.jpg\" alt=\"\" width=\"550\" height=\"413\" srcset=\"https:\/\/www.britishtramsonline.co.uk\/news\/wp-content\/uploads\/2023\/11\/1.708-mm-550x413.jpg 550w, https:\/\/www.britishtramsonline.co.uk\/news\/wp-content\/uploads\/2023\/11\/1.708-mm-1024x768.jpg 1024w, https:\/\/www.britishtramsonline.co.uk\/news\/wp-content\/uploads\/2023\/11\/1.708-mm-768x576.jpg 768w, https:\/\/www.britishtramsonline.co.uk\/news\/wp-content\/uploads\/2023\/11\/1.708-mm.jpg 1280w\" sizes=\"(max-width: 550px) 100vw, 550px\" \/><\/a><p id=\"caption-attachment-51805\" class=\"wp-caption-text\">708 on the back of the low loader ahead of departure.<\/p><\/div>\n<div id=\"attachment_51806\" style=\"width: 560px\" class=\"wp-caption aligncenter\"><a href=\"http:\/\/www.britishtramsonline.co.uk\/news\/?attachment_id=51806\" rel=\"attachment wp-att-51806\"><img aria-describedby=\"caption-attachment-51806\" loading=\"lazy\" class=\"size-medium wp-image-51806\" src=\"http:\/\/www.britishtramsonline.co.uk\/news\/wp-content\/uploads\/2023\/11\/2.708-mm-550x413.jpg\" alt=\"\" width=\"550\" height=\"413\" srcset=\"https:\/\/www.britishtramsonline.co.uk\/news\/wp-content\/uploads\/2023\/11\/2.708-mm-550x413.jpg 550w, https:\/\/www.britishtramsonline.co.uk\/news\/wp-content\/uploads\/2023\/11\/2.708-mm-1024x768.jpg 1024w, https:\/\/www.britishtramsonline.co.uk\/news\/wp-content\/uploads\/2023\/11\/2.708-mm-768x576.jpg 768w, https:\/\/www.britishtramsonline.co.uk\/news\/wp-content\/uploads\/2023\/11\/2.708-mm.jpg 1280w\" sizes=\"(max-width: 550px) 100vw, 550px\" \/><\/a><p id=\"caption-attachment-51806\" class=\"wp-caption-text\">A look from the other end of 708.
